Description The authority scores of the vertices are defined as the principal eigenvector of A^T A AT A, where A A is the adjacency matrix of … WebAuthority Score, Hub Score The HITS algorithm was developed by Kleinberg (1999, 2000). This algorithm is a link analysis algorithm that helps in identifying the essential nodes in a graph. It consists of two scores, a hub score and an authority score. WebVery informally, the hub score of a node is a measure of how good it is as \access point" or \portal", while the authority score is a measure of how good a node is as \ nal document". Kleinberg original idea is that a node is a good hub if it points to good authorities; and a node is a good authority if it is pointed by good hubs.
